Earlier this month, SOASTA and CloudBees released a plugin for the Jenkins continuous integration (or CI) server to run automated tests on real physical mobile devices. SOASTA released this plugin with optimizations that were developed by the creator of Jenkins, Kohsuke Kawaguchi. The plugin provides build steps for performing operations and testing mobile devices after entering minimal SOASTA CloudTest Server configuration information.
I appreciate SOASTA's open-sourcing their Jenkins plugin and collaborating with the Jenkins community, SOASTA brings the product expertise and the Jenkins community brings their Jenkins expertise. When we collaborate, it's a win for everyone. We look forward to seeing more companies follow the same path.
- Make App TouchTestable - Adds the TouchTest Driver library to your app's source code.
- Install iOS App on Device - Ensures that your tests run against the latest version of your app.
- Play Composition - Executes a CloudTest composition, and saves the output.
- Wake Up iOS Device - Wakes up attached iOS devices, and opens Mobile Safari.
- Reboot iOS Device - Reboots attached iOS devices.